摘要

The synthesis of novel (ω-alkynyl-1-hydroxy-1,1- diyl)bisphosphonic acid tetramethyl esters (1a?c), their P,P′- dimethyl esters (2a?c), and two trimethyl ester derivatives (3a and 3b) is reported. The prepared compounds can be attached to many kinds of molecules containing azide (?N_3) functionalities using a "click" chemistry approach. As an example, bisphosphonate trimethyl ester 3a and P,P′-dimethyl ester 2b were attached to triethylene glycol to form triethylene glycol?bisphosphonate conjugates 4 and 5 as model compounds for further studies in, for example, nanoparticle targeting.
